Imokase course restaurant in Ujeong-dong, Ulsan
At 'Ulsan Yukhaegong' in Ujeong-dong, Ulsan, the video shows a 30,000 KRW per person omakase-style course with gwamegi, whelk salad, and seafood dishes.
A chef's-choice course restaurant in Ujeong-dong, Ulsan.
The gwamegi is described as oily and chewy, while the whelk salad is said to have a strong sesame-oil aroma and a tangy gochujang seasoning. The anchovy and dried-radish leaf soup is described as spicy, salty, and savory.
- Located in Ujeong-dong, Jung-gu, Ulsan.
- Runs a chef's-choice course at 30,000 KRW per person.
- Gwamegi and whelk salad are shown.
- Assorted seafood and pig-head slices are shown.
- Advance reservation is required.
